Simulate hing.

Uses

Open the 2 files (20140908b_Hinge-1.FCMacro and 20140908b_Hinge-1.FCStd) in FreeCAD with 2 screens, then (Menu > Windows > tile menu) and click in the window and the macro and click F6 (debug macro) to run the macro

Script

20140908b_Hinge-1.FCMacro

import FreeCAD, FreeCADGui, Draft, Part
from FreeCAD import Base
import time

ii = 0
pas = 0
for ii2 in range(180):
    if pas == 0:
        if ii > 90:
            pas = 1
        ii += 5
    else:
        if ii < 1:
            pas = 0
        ii -= 5
   
    App.getDocument("_0140908b_Hinge_1").Fusion.Placement=App.Placement(App.Vector(0,0,0), App.Rotation(App.Vector(0,0,1),ii), App.Vector(44.4,6.9,0))
    App.Console.PrintMessage(str(ii2)+"  " + str(ii)+"  " + str(pas) +"\n")
    time.sleep(0) #modify the time here
